S.I. No. 55/2016 - Electoral Act 1992 (Special Difficulty) (Assent to Nomination of Candidate at Dáil Election) Order 2016.


Notice of the making of this Statutory Instrument was published in

“Iris Oifigiúil” of 9th February, 2016.

I, ALAN KELLY, Minister for the Environment, Community and Local Government, in exercise of the powers conferred on me by section 164 of the Electoral Act 1992 (No. 23 of 1992) (as adapted by the Environment, Heritage and Local Government (Alteration of Name of Department and Title of Minister) Order 2011 ( S.I. No. 193 of 2011 )) where it appears to me there is a special difficulty with regard to the assents required by section 46(5)(a) (inserted by section 1 of the Electoral Act 2007 (No. 14 of 2007)) of the Electoral Act 1992 to the nomination of certain candidates at the election to be held as a consequence of the Proclamation issued on 3 February 2016 dissolving Dáil Éireann because the register of Dáil electors under section 13 of the Electoral Act 1992 which came into force on 15 February 2015 ceases to be in force on 15 February 2016 and a new register of Dáil electors comes into force on that day, hereby order as follows:

1. This Order may be cited as the Electoral Act 1992 (Special Difficulty) (Assent to Nomination of Candidate at Dáil Election) Order 2016.

2. At the Dáil election to be held as a consequence of the Proclamation issued on 3 February 2016 dissolving Dáil Éireann section 46(6)(e) (inserted by the Electoral Act 2007 (No. 14 of 2007)) of the Electoral Act 1992 (No. 23 of 1992) is modified so that it does not apply to assents under subsection (5)(a) of that section in respect of candidates at that Dáil election.

EXPLANATORY NOTE

(This note is not part of the Instrument and does not purport to be a legal interpretation.)

This order dis-applies section 46 (6)(e) of the Electoral Act 1992 for the February 2016 general election, for the avoidance of any doubt about assents to candidate nominations given in accordance with section 46(6)(a), in view of the fact that the current register of electors ceases to be in force on 15 February 2016, after the latest time for receipt of nominations.
